CP61 PHX is a 2011 Mini Cooper D in Green with a 1,995c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 13 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 92.3%.

Across all 2011 Mini Cooper D models, the average MOT pass rate is 77.7% with a typical mileage of 68,200 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a Mini Cooper D fails its MOT is windscreen wiper does not clear the windscreen effectively, accounting for 515 recorded failures. If you're considering buying CP61 PHX,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Mini Cooper D typically stays on UK roads for around 16 years. At 15 years old, this Mini Cooper D is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
